随着科技的飞速发展,大数据已经成为推动各行各业创新和变革的核心力量,而作为连接数据和价值的桥梁——大数据开发工程师,他们的价值不言而喻,大数据开发工程师是否真的能赚大钱呢?本文将从多个角度探讨这个问题。
一、大数据行业的现状与前景
大数据行业的发展速度之快令人瞩目,根据国际数据公司(IDC)的报告,全球大数据市场的规模从2015年的460亿美元增长到2020年的约1200亿美元,预计到2025年将达到近3000亿美元,这种爆炸式的增长背后,是对海量数据处理和分析的需求日益旺盛,以及对数据驱动的决策和创新的迫切需求。
在这样的背景下,大数据开发工程师的角色变得尤为重要,他们不仅需要具备扎实的编程技能,还需要精通各种数据分析工具和算法,能够将复杂的数据转化为有价值的洞察力,为企业或组织带来实际的商业效益。
二、大数据开发工程师的薪资水平
在薪资方面,大数据开发工程师的表现也相当抢眼,以中国为例,根据猎聘网的数据显示,大数据开发工程师的平均年薪在30万至50万元人民币之间,而在一线城市如北京、上海等地,顶尖的大数据开发工程师年薪甚至可以达到百万以上,这些数字无疑证明了大数据开发工程师的高薪潜力。
需要注意的是,高薪并不是无条件的,要想获得这样的薪资待遇,大数据开发工程师需要不断提升自己的专业技能,紧跟行业发展的最新趋势,以及不断积累实际项目经验。
三、大数据开发工程师的职业发展与晋升路径
除了薪资水平外,大数据开发工程师的职业发展和晋升路径也是值得关注的,大数据开发工程师可以从以下几个方向进行职业发展:
1、技术专家:专注于技术的深入研究和应用,成为领域内的专家。
2、项目经理:负责整个项目的规划和管理,协调团队成员的工作。
3、产品经理:深入了解市场需求,设计并推广大数据解决方案。
4、咨询顾问:为客户提供定制化的数据分析和挖掘服务。
通过不断学习和实践,大数据开发工程师可以逐步实现职业上的晋升和转型,从而获得更高的薪酬和更广阔的职业空间。
四、大数据开发工程师所需的技术栈
成为一名优秀的大数据开发工程师,需要掌握一系列关键技术栈,以下是一些关键技术和工具:
1、编程语言:Java、Python、Scala等都是常用的编程语言,其中Python因其简洁性和丰富的库支持,成为了大数据开发的流行选择。
2、大数据框架:Hadoop、Spark、Flink等开源平台提供了强大的数据处理能力。
3、数据库技术:MySQL、PostgreSQL、MongoDB等关系型和非关系型数据库为数据的存储和管理提供了保障。
4、机器学习与深度学习:TensorFlow、PyTorch等框架使得大数据开发工程师能够轻松地进行复杂的机器学习和深度学习任务。
5、数据可视化工具:Tableau、Power BI等工具帮助将分析结果直观地呈现给非技术人员。
五、大数据开发工程师的就业市场与机会
大数据开发工程师在就业市场上非常受欢迎,无论是互联网企业、金融行业还是制造业,都需要大量的人才来处理和分析数据,政府机构、科研院所等也在积极招聘大数据人才,以满足对数据驱动决策的需求。
随着大数据技术的发展和应用场景的不断扩展,大数据开发工程师的就业机会将会越来越多,对于想要从事这一领域的年轻人来说,这是一个充满机遇的选择。
六、总结
大数据开发工程师确实是一个具有巨大潜力的职业,他们凭借专业的技能和对数据的深刻理解,能够在众多行业中发挥重要作用,随着大数据产业的不断发展壮大,大数据开发工程师的收入水平和职业发展前景也将持续看好。
要想在这个领域中取得成功并非易事,它要求从业者具备扎实的基础知识、持续的学习能力和强烈的责任心,只有不断更新自己的知识和技能,才能在大数据时代立于不败之地。
如果你对大数据开发和数据分析感兴趣,并且愿意付出努力去学习和实践,那么成为一名大数据开发工程师无疑是一条值得追求的道路,让我们一起期待未来的大数据世界吧!